Ajman Tourism Wins Four Stevie Awards

The Ajman Tourism Development Department (ATDD) has secured four prestigious accolades at the 2025 Middle East and North Africa Stevie Awards, reinforcing its leadership in innovation and excellence in tourism. The department won two gold, one silver, and one bronze award for its innovative initiatives and contributions to institutional development.

The awards were presented at a gala in Ras Al Khaimah on February 22, 2025. ATDD’s achievements were recognized in key categories, including ‘Excellence in Innovation in Consumer Product and Services Industries’ for its Genuine Tourism Experience Design initiative and ‘Innovation in Human Resource Management Planning and Practice’ for its Human Resources Initiatives for Creating a Happy Work Environment.

The department also won silver for ‘Unlimited Talents: You Are the Blessing’, an initiative supporting senior citizens' skills, and bronze for ‘Marketing in London’, a campaign showcasing Ajman’s tourism offerings.

H.E. Mahmood Khaleel Alhashmi, Director-General of ATDD, stated: "This remarkable achievement marks a significant milestone in our journey. It also reflects our unwavering commitment to fostering innovation across all facets of our operation and further strengthening Ajman’s tourism sector. These esteemed accolades inspire us to continue advancing innovative projects and initiatives that support sustainable development goals (SDGs), serve the community in line with the aspirations of the wise leadership, and enhance the tourism experience in Ajman and the UAE."

The Stevie Awards, known globally for recognizing business excellence, celebrate innovation across 18 countries in the MENA region. ATDD’s recognition highlights its role in shaping Ajman’s tourism landscape and commitment to sustainable development.
